Description

Antique Mahogany Knee Hole Pedestal Writing Desk, This antique Georgian style mahogany writing desk the arrangement of drawers all fitted with brass handles one drawer is double height so can be used for files, The desk is polished all round so looks good in the centre of a room but can also be used against a wall, The desk comes into three pieces for transportation.

A pedestal desk is a free-standing writing table composed of a flat top resting on two supporting columns or pedestals, leaving a central aperture known as a kneehole. Popularised in the eighteenth and nineteenth centuries, these desks typically feature stacked drawers and an inset leather writing surface.

Victorian pedestal desks were primarily constructed using solid mahogany or mahogany veneers over oak or pine carcass work. The desk tops frequently incorporated gilt-tooled leather inserts, while drawer handles were cast from brass.

Authentic period desks exhibit hand-cut dovetail joints on the drawer boxes, original brass locks with keyholes, and evidence of hand-planed timber work on the undersides and backs. Genuine antique pieces often split into three sectionsthe top and two pedestalsto facilitate transport.

Timber surfaces should be dusted with a soft cloth and polished periodically using natural beeswax to preserve the patina. Inset leather tops require gentle cleaning with a slightly damp cloth and treatment with specialized leather conditioner to prevent drying or cracking.
